Designers are focusing on creating versatile gallery spaces that can accommodate a range of artworks, from traditional Chinese masterpieces to cutting-edge contemporary pieces. These galleries are carefully curated to enhance the aesthetic appeal of the yacht while ensuring that the artworks are protected from harsh marine environments. State-of-the-art climate control systems and secure display mechanisms are now integral features in many superyacht designs.
